From caba4c0d9957293967bf997370d7b0c2b0cc97e7 Mon Sep 17 00:00:00 2001 From: rivers Date: Thu, 18 Nov 2010 18:32:44 +0000 Subject: [PATCH] Added PINI=YES to ImageFileTmot and MinFlatField; moved PINI=YES to top in other records to improve visibility git-svn-id: https://subversion.xor.aps.anl.gov/synApps/areaDetector/trunk@11971 dc6c5ff5-0b8b-c028-a01f-ffb33f00fc8b --- ADApp/Db/pilatus.template | 39 ++++++++++++++++++++------------------- 1 file changed, 20 insertions(+), 19 deletions(-) diff --git a/ADApp/Db/pilatus.template b/ADApp/Db/pilatus.template index 89d4a66..e051cea 100644 --- a/ADApp/Db/pilatus.template +++ b/ADApp/Db/pilatus.template @@ -118,6 +118,7 @@ record(mbbo, "$(P)$(R)GainMenu") # Timeout waiting for image to be written to file system record(ao, "$(P)$(R)ImageFileTmot")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))IMAGE_FILE_TMOT") field(DESC, "Timeout for image file") @@ -158,6 +159,7 @@ record(waveform, "$(P)$(R)FlatFieldFile") # Minimum flat field value record(longout, "$(P)$(R)MinFlatField") { + field(PINI, "YES") field(DTYP, "asynInt32")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))MIN_FLAT_FIELD") field(DESC, "Minimum flat field value") @@ -200,7 +202,6 @@ record(ao, "$(P)$(R)Wavelength") { field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))WAVELENGTH") - field(PINI, "YES") field(PREC, "4") field(VAL, "1.54") field(EGU, "Angstroms") @@ -208,9 +209,9 @@ record(ao, "$(P)$(R)Wavelength") record(ao, "$(P)$(R)EnergyLow")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))ENERGY_LOW") - field(PINI, "YES") field(PREC, "3") field(VAL, "0") field(EGU, "eV") @@ -218,9 +219,9 @@ record(ao, "$(P)$(R)EnergyLow") record(ao, "$(P)$(R)EnergyHigh")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))ENERGY_HIGH") - field(PINI, "YES") field(PREC, "3") field(VAL, "0") field(EGU, "eV") @@ -228,9 +229,9 @@ record(ao, "$(P)$(R)EnergyHigh") record(ao, "$(P)$(R)DetDist")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))DET_DIST") - field(PINI, "YES") field(PREC, "3") field(VAL, "1000") field(EGU, "mm") @@ -238,9 +239,9 @@ record(ao, "$(P)$(R)DetDist") record(ao, "$(P)$(R)DetVOffset")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))DET_VOFFSET") - field(PINI, "YES") field(PREC, "3") field(VAL, "0") field(EGU, "mm") @@ -248,9 +249,9 @@ record(ao, "$(P)$(R)DetVOffset") record(ao, "$(P)$(R)BeamX")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))BEAM_X") - field(PINI, "YES") field(PREC, "3") field(VAL, "0") field(EGU, "pixels") @@ -258,9 +259,9 @@ record(ao, "$(P)$(R)BeamX") record(ao, "$(P)$(R)BeamY")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))BEAM_Y") - field(PINI, "YES") field(PREC, "3") field(VAL, "0") field(EGU, "pixels") @@ -268,9 +269,9 @@ record(ao, "$(P)$(R)BeamY") record(ao, "$(P)$(R)Flux")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))FLUX")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"ph/s") @@ -278,18 +279,18 @@ record(ao, "$(P)$(R)Flux") record(ao, "$(P)$(R)FilterTransm")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))FILTER_TRANSM") - field(PINI, "YES") field(VAL, "1.0") field(PREC, "4") } record(ao, "$(P)$(R)StartAngle")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))START_ANGLE")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-297,9 +298,9 @@ record(ao, "$(P)$(R)StartAngle") record(ao, "$(P)$(R)AngleIncr")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))ANGLE_INCR") - field(PINI, "YES") field(PREC, "4") field(VAL, "0.1") field(EGU, "deg") @@ -307,9 +308,9 @@ record(ao, "$(P)$(R)AngleIncr") record(ao, "$(P)$(R)Det2theta")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))DET_2THETA")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-317,18 +318,18 @@ record(ao, "$(P)$(R)Det2theta") record(ao, "$(P)$(R)Polarization")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))POLARIZATION") - field(PINI, "YES") field(PREC, "4") field(VAL, "0.99") } record(ao, "$(P)$(R)Alpha")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))ALPHA")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-336,9 +337,9 @@ record(ao, "$(P)$(R)Alpha") record(ao, "$(P)$(R)Kappa")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))KAPPA")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-346,9 +347,9 @@ record(ao, "$(P)$(R)Kappa") record(ao, "$(P)$(R)Phi")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))PHI")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-356,9 +357,9 @@ record(ao, "$(P)$(R)Phi") record(ao, "$(P)$(R)Chi") { + field(PINI, "YES") field(DTYP, "asynFloat64")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))CHI") - field(PINI, "YES") field(PREC, "4") field(VAL, "0") field(EGU, "deg") @@ -366,16 +367,16 @@ record(ao, "$(P)$(R)Chi") record(stringout, "$(P)$(R)OscillAxis") { + field(PINI, "YES") field(DTYP, "asynOctetWrite")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))OSCILL_AXIS") - field(PINI, "YES") field(VAL, "X, CW") } record(longout, "$(P)$(R)NumOscill") { + field(PINI, "YES") field(DTYP, "asynInt32") field(OUT, "@asyn($(PORT),$(ADDR),$(TIMEOUT))NUM_OSCILL") - field(PINI, "YES") field(VAL, "1") }